As for how many bananas, hard to say. The most technical aspect of it is cleaning the old head gasket off the block and head which is really - well - just cleaning. Other than that it's taking a whole bunch of nuts and bolts loose, then putting them back on. You don't even have to clean the head if you bring it to a shop for a valve job and/or milling. As for which engine, the 93/94 model only has a few minor differences in the accessories (an extra vacuum line here and there, the PAIR valve bolted on) and everything else is identical. On the system question, yes it should work on a Mac's DVD drive. It is not dependant upon a system to view, though it WAS made on a MAC - heh!! Biff - I show how to get the old spark plug tube seals out with two screwdrivers, how to avoid overtightening the valve cover, how to avoid dropping throttle body bolts (comes off first), how to avoid losing the settings on the throttle, cruise and tranny kickdown cables....etc......
